From 40d7c23c85d0869c81b2a2552f69b7610bde8470 Mon Sep 17 00:00:00 2001
From: alecpl <alec@alec.pl>
Date: Thu, 16 Apr 2009 13:42:40 -0400
Subject: [PATCH] - Fix folders subscribtions on Konqueror (#1484841)

---
 program/js/list.js |    8 ++++----
 CHANGELOG          |    1 +
 2 files changed, 5 insertions(+), 4 deletions(-)

diff --git a/CHANGELOG b/CHANGELOG
index 18bef35..0e0dce2 100644
--- a/CHANGELOG
+++ b/CHANGELOG
@@ -1,6 +1,7 @@
 CHANGELOG RoundCube Webmail
 ===========================
 
+- Fix folders subscribtions on Konqueror (#1484841) 
 - Fix debug console on Konqueror and Safari
 - Fix messagelist focus issue when modifying status of selected messages (#1485807)
 - Support STARTTLS in IMAP connection (#1485284)
diff --git a/program/js/list.js b/program/js/list.js
index 8e88629..522af59 100644
--- a/program/js/list.js
+++ b/program/js/list.js
@@ -220,7 +220,7 @@
   // don't do anything (another action processed before)
   var evtarget = rcube_event.get_target(e);
   if (this.dont_select || (evtarget && (evtarget.tagName == 'INPUT' || evtarget.tagName == 'IMG')))
-    return false;
+    return true;
     
   // accept right-clicks
   if (rcube_event.get_button(e) == 2)
@@ -285,10 +285,10 @@
   var now = new Date().getTime();
   var mod_key = rcube_event.get_modifier(e);
   var evtarget = rcube_event.get_target(e);
-  
+
   if ((evtarget && (evtarget.tagName == 'INPUT' || evtarget.tagName == 'IMG')))
-    return false;
-  
+    return true;
+
   // don't do anything (another action processed before)
   if (this.dont_select)
     {

--
Gitblit v1.9.1